The Historical Roots of Sport

The origins of sport can be traced back to ancient civilizations, where early forms of athletic competition were used to honor deities and celebrate communal achievements. The Greeks introduced the Olympic Games in 776 BC, a tradition that continues today with the modern Olympics. In ancient Rome, gladiatorial games and chariot races captivated audiences and became symbols of power and endurance.

The Role of Sport in Society

  1. Physical Health and Wellness Sport plays a crucial role in promoting physical health and fitness. Regular participation in sports activities helps individuals maintain a healthy weight, improve cardiovascular health, and enhance overall well-being. Many public health campaigns emphasize the importance of sports and physical activity in preventing chronic diseases and promoting a healthy lifestyle.
  2. Social Integration and Community Building Sport serves as a powerful tool for social integration and community building. Local sports clubs and teams foster a sense of belonging and camaraderie among members. Events such as community sports days and amateur leagues create opportunities for social interaction and teamwork, bridging gaps between diverse groups.
  3. Economic Impact The sports industry is a significant contributor to the global economy. Major sporting events like the FIFA World Cup and the Super Bowl generate substantial revenue through ticket sales, sponsorships, and media rights. Additionally, local sports activities and facilities provide employment opportunities and stimulate local economies.
  4. National Pride and Identity Sport has the unique ability to unite people and foster national pride. International competitions, such as the Olympics and the FIFA World Cup, offer countries the chance to showcase their talent and achievements on a global stage. Athletes who succeed in these arenas become national heroes, inspiring pride and unity among their fellow citizens.
